
Ingredients for Lutenitsa Sauce (Flavor from the Balkans) Recipe
- 5 large tomatoes
- 2 roasted eggplant
- 4 roasted red peppers
- 3 cloves of garlic
- Half a tea glass olive oil
- 2 teaspoons of sugar
- 1.5 teaspoons of salt
- 1 teaspoon black pepper
Lutenitsa Sauce (Flavor from the Balkans) Recipe Preparation
- Let’s roast the peppers and eggplants well.
- After roasting then let’s put them in a bag so that they can easily be separated from their skins and let them wait by closing their mouths.
- Let’s peel the skins of our peppers and eggplants that are sweating well. Let’s pass it through the rondo.
- Let’s divide the washed tomatoes into four parts and grind them in the rondo until they become puree. (If you don’t have a rind, you can grate your tomatoes)
- Let’s peel our garlic and chop it very small with the help of a knife.
- Take a small amount of olive oil and garlic into a saucepan. Let’s turn yellow.
- Let’s add the tomatoes. After a little cooking, let’s add the eggplant and peppers into it.
- Let it cook slowly over low heat. Let’s add the remaining olive oil slowly.
- After it starts to boil, let’s add the spices and salt and let the tomatoes absorb the juice by cooking on a slow fire.
- When it gets a good consistency, turn off the stove and add the sugar. Let’s fill our hot hot jar, cover and turn it upside down. Bon appetit Inshallah ☺️
